Antiques & Art: The Joseph Rondina Collection

Antiques and Fine Art from The Private Collection of Joseph Rondina. Joseph Rondina was an internationally renowned antiques dealer who built a distinguished private collection of antique furniture, objet d'art, fine art, and Asian art. Capsule Auctions is pleased to present this collection, which reflects Mr. Rondina's impeccable taste and discriminating eye. The sale includes furniture from the 18th and 19th centuries, sought-after fine art, as well as antique objects from Asia and around the world.
